In the presence of ZnCl2, chiral protected amino-ketones and amino-aldehydes gave zinc enamino-complexes. Both enamine and iminium structures of these complexes were observed in H-1 and C-13 NMR spectra depending on the solvent. Introduction of either an allyl or a hydrogen substituent was performed using allylmagnesium chloride or NaBH4 in excess leading to various heterocycles. With the aminoketones diastereoselectivity (de = 50) was observed respectively. Homoconiine and coniine precursors were prepared by this strategy. (C) 2020 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
